Why Air Fryer Salmon Patties Work So Well
Salmon patties need the right balance of moisture and structure. Too dry, and they fall apart. Too wet, and they won’t crisp. The air fryer solves this problem by cooking the patties evenly from all sides while gently setting their shape.
Using an air fryer also reduces the amount of oil needed, making these patties a healthier alternative to traditional fried salmon cakes. The result is a clean, crisp exterior with a rich salmon flavor that shines through.
Ingredients
- Salmon (fresh cooked and flaked or canned, drained well)
- Eggs
- Breadcrumbs or panko
- Dijon mustard
- Garlic (minced)
- Fresh parsley or dill
- Lemon zest or juice
- Salt
- Black pepper
- Olive oil spray
Each ingredient contributes to texture and flavor. The egg binds everything together, breadcrumbs add structure, and lemon brightens the richness of the salmon.

Instructions
- If using fresh salmon, cook and flake it, removing any skin or bones. If using canned salmon, drain thoroughly.
- In a large bowl, combine salmon, egg, breadcrumbs, mustard, garlic, herbs, lemon, salt, and pepper.
- Mix gently until just combined; avoid overmixing.
- Shape the mixture into evenly sized patties.
-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
- Lightly spray patties with olive oil on both sides.
- Place patties in the air fryer basket in a single layer.
- Cook for 8 minutes, flip carefully, then cook another 6–8 minutes until golden and crisp.
- Remove and rest for 2 minutes before serving.
Tips for Perfect Salmon Patties
- Drain canned salmon extremely well to prevent soggy patties.
- Chill the mixture for 10 minutes if it feels too soft.
- Use panko breadcrumbs for extra crunch.
- Avoid flipping too early; let the crust form first.
Flavor Variations
Mediterranean Style:
Add chopped olives, feta cheese, and oregano.
Spicy Salmon Patties:
Mix in chili flakes or sriracha.
Asian-Inspired:
Add soy sauce, green onions, and sesame oil.
Low-Carb Option:
Replace breadcrumbs with almond flour.

Storage and Reheating
Store cooked salmon patties in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at in the air fryer at 350°F for 4–5 minutes to restore crispiness. These patties can also be frozen before or after cooking.

Cultural Context
Salmon patties have long been a staple in coastal and budget-friendly home cooking. Traditionally made with canned salmon, they became popular as a practical way to stretch protein while maintaining flavor and nutrition.
